After dining with a vegetarian at Echo, I have to say I'm confused by your review. There were NO vegetarian selections on the menu. Not one. And in fulfilling our herbivore's request for a vegetarian meal, the kitchen presented him with a bit of cous cous and mashed potatoes topped with a few vegetables. Maybe 3 or 4 grams of protein. Echo treats vegetarians like second-class citizens.

Absolutely the freshest tasting food we've ever had. It isn't that expensive considering we have never had a negative experience there. The presentation is beautiful, the food tastes clean and uncluttered. Sauces are simple and heavenly. This is one of the few places in Fresno that knows what vegetarians (and vegans!) can eat, and accomodates perfectly. We often leave the selection of our entire meal up to the kitchen. We have brought our 2 children (2&4)on every occasion, and they were treated like royalty. We've even ordered it takeout without a glitch. Every time we've gone to a mid-priced restaurant and received inept service, were served inedible food, were lied to about ingredients, had our kids treated like garbage, and were overcharged on our bill we wish we had just gone to Echo instead. We can't say enough about Echo, and only wish that 1% of Fresno's restaurants were as good as Echo.
